1 /*
2  *   olympic.c (c) 1999 Peter De Schrijver All Rights Reserved
3  *                 1999/2000 Mike Phillips (mikep@linuxtr.net)
4  *
5  *  Linux driver for IBM PCI tokenring cards based on the Pit/Pit-Phy/Olympic
6  *  chipset. 
7  *
8  *  Base Driver Skeleton:
9  *      Written 1993-94 by Donald Becker.
10  *
11  *      Copyright 1993 United States Government as represented by the
12  *      Director, National Security Agency.
13  *
14  *  Thanks to Erik De Cock, Adrian Bridgett and Frank Fiene for their 
15  *  assistance and perserverance with the testing of this driver.
16  *
17  *  This software may be used and distributed according to the terms
18  *  of the GNU General Public License, incorporated herein by reference.
19  * 
20  *  4/27/99 - Alpha Release 0.1.0
21  *            First release to the public
22  *
23  *  6/8/99  - Official Release 0.2.0   
24  *            Merged into the kernel code 
25  *  8/18/99 - Updated driver for 2.3.13 kernel to use new pci
26  *            resource. Driver also reports the card name returned by
27  *            the pci resource.
28  *  1/11/00 - Added spinlocks for smp
29  *  2/23/00 - Updated to dev_kfree_irq 
30  *  3/10/00 - Fixed FDX enable which triggered other bugs also 
31  *            squashed.
32  *  5/20/00 - Changes to handle Olympic on LinuxPPC. Endian changes.
33  *            The odd thing about the changes is that the fix for
34  *            endian issues with the big-endian data in the arb, asb...
35  *            was to always swab() the bytes, no matter what CPU.
36  *            That's because the read[wl]() functions always swap the
37  *            bytes on the way in on PPC.
38  *            Fixing the hardware descriptors was another matter,
39  *            because they weren't going through read[wl](), there all
40  *            the results had to be in memory in le32 values. kdaaker
41  *
42  * 12/23/00 - Added minimal Cardbus support (Thanks Donald).
43  *
44  * 03/09/01 - Add new pci api, dev_base_lock, general clean up. 
45  *
46  * 03/27/01 - Add new dma pci (Thanks to Kyle Lucke) and alloc_trdev
47  *            Change proc_fs behaviour, now one entry per adapter.
48  *
49  * 04/09/01 - Couple of bug fixes to the dma unmaps and ejecting the
50  *            adapter when live does not take the system down with it.
51  * 
52  * 06/02/01 - Clean up, copy skb for small packets
53  * 
54  * 06/22/01 - Add EISR error handling routines 
55  *
56  * 07/19/01 - Improve bad LAA reporting, strip out freemem
57  *            into a separate function, its called from 3 
58  *            different places now. 
59  * 02/09/02 - Replaced sleep_on. 
60  * 03/01/02 - Replace access to several registers from 32 bit to 
61  *            16 bit. Fixes alignment errors on PPC 64 bit machines.
62  *            Thanks to Al Trautman for this one.
63  * 03/10/02 - Fix BUG in arb_cmd. Bug was there all along but was
64  *            silently ignored until the error checking code 
65  *            went into version 1.0.0 
66  * 06/04/02 - Add correct start up sequence for the cardbus adapters.
67  *            Required for strict compliance with pci power mgmt specs.
68  *  To Do:
69  *
70  *           Wake on lan        
71  * 
72  *  If Problems do Occur
73  *  Most problems can be rectified by either closing and opening the interface
74  *  (ifconfig down and up) or rmmod and insmod'ing the driver (a bit difficult
75  *  if compiled into the kernel).
76  */

741 /*
742  *      When we enter the rx routine we do not know how many frames have been 
743  *      queued on the rx channel.  Therefore we start at the next rx status
744  *      position and travel around the receive ring until we have completed
745  *      all the frames.
746  *
747  *      This means that we may process the frame before we receive the end
748  *      of frame interrupt. This is why we always test the status instead
749  *      of blindly processing the next frame.
750  *
751  *      We also remove the last 4 bytes from the packet as well, these are
752  *      just token ring trailer info and upset protocols that don't check 
753  *      their own length, i.e. SNA. 
754  *      
755  */
